And pulling back from my own (reasonably low-key) problems for a moment, could e-counselling be the answer to the psychological health problems escalating among under-30s? With cuts to mental health services truly starting to bite, digitised therapy could be just the ticket for young people who currently filter nearly every aspect of their lives– friends, work, sex, home entertainment– through a screen.
Not everybody is entirely encouraged that shifting mental health care online is the way forward. “You get to know not only what it’s like to talk to the person, but how it feels to be in a space with them.
” I’ve performed some research study into Skype counselling,” says London-based psychotherapist Dr Aaron Balick, “and it’s not the ‘functional equivalent’ of traditional counselling; it’s just not quite the exact same thing. It’s truly crucial that individuals who participate in it are aware that it’s a various experience from remaining in the room with somebody, speaking face-to-face.”
